(1):
(n.) The place of assembly of one of these divisions.
(2):
(n.) One of the thirty parts into which the Roman people were divided by Romulus.
(3):
(n.) The court of a sovereign or of a feudal lord; also; his residence or his household.
(4):
(n.) Any court of justice.
(5):
(n.) The Roman See in its temporal aspects, including all the machinery of administration; - called also curia Romana.
(6):
(n.) The place where the meetings of the senate were held; the senate house.
